"Fridaysmove have a wealth of experience of conveyancing in this naval city. Its long naval and industrial history has left a high potential for contaminated land issues. Fridaysmove recommended Portsmouth Conveyancing Solicitors routinely consider contamination on all transactions to highlight any concerns to home buyers. If potential land contamination (or a historic use of an area) is identified in the local and environmental searches, further enquiries are typically made to the city council. This is crucial as it may be a condition of a mortgage company that an environmental search is carried out and that any potential issues are resolved prior to lending.

The City of Portsmouth has a complex development history. Portsmouth is confined by its island location and as industry and ownership has changed the land has under gone multiple phases of development.
Mapping has indicated that as much as 20% of the current land area has been reclaimed from the sea by drainage and land raising activities. Approximately 10% of the current land area has been reclaimed by tipping of waste. Most of the tipping was undertaken before 1974 when pollution control legislation was first introduced in the UK. The military owned large tracts of land across the city which has affected all districts of the city.

The existence of any Tree Preservation Order (TPO) is found by a home buyer's Conveyancing Solicitor when making the local search. If an application is being made to remove a tree completely, the council can ask for a replacement tree to be planted elsewhere as a condition of giving consent. Conditions placed on developers requiring them to plant trees during construction do not necessarily imply a TPO is in place.

Mortgage lenders maintain panels of solicitors who they will instruct to carry out legal work on mortgages. At one time, many lenders, especially the large banks, were prepared to instruct any firm of solicitors who asked to be placed on their panel. Recently, lenders have changed the criteria for the firms which they will accept on their panels. They have also reduced the size of their panels, removing firms which do not carry out much Conveyancing work or which they consider to have proved unsatisfactory in the past.
